Simisola Kosoko, widely known as Simi, an Afrobeats singer, has ignited controversy by advocating for the death penalty for rapists.

In recent weeks, Nigeria has been facing a sexual assault crisis, with numerous rape allegations surfacing from various regions across the country.

After the incident on Tuesday night, Simi fervently called upon both citizens and authorities to stop sexual assault against women.

“I’m sickkk of this. Stop raping women. They need to castrate rapists and burn them,” she wrote in a fierce X post.

Her proposal of capital punishment for rapists, however, ignited a debate, with numerous individuals contending that false rape accusers should face the same consequence.

Simi asserted that her advocacy was for rape victims, not those who were falsely accused of rape, which intensified the controversy.

Ignoring the anger from her male fans, the singer clarified that she was supporting rape victims, as nearly all the women she knew had been “sexually assaulted at some points of their lives.”

She contended that halting people from speaking out against sexual assault due to false rape accusations is unjust.

“How many of your friends have actually assaulted women as vibes?? Women are terrified to go out. Women in their homes are not safe either. Ask your sisters. Ask your female friends and your girlfriends. Ask your wives. We’re not all crazy. Stop raping women,” she added.

Simi further encouraged men to ensure their peers are answerable for their actions, asserting that the lack of accountability among men contributes to the creation of circumstances that allow rapists to thrive.
